last week, i made a water hoop. it is awesome, so slow and groove-y.
the breakthru is, i think this hoop will finally help me enjoy 2nd current enough to do it regularly.

Mon, July 20, 2009 - 9:27 AMuse it to understand you second current....but try not to become dependant on it....after a while you'll be ready to break from first to second, and vice-versa, and you can't do quick breaks ( or smack-breaks...that's what I call em)....you gotta slow stop, then slow start your breaks with water hoops.....the wave that backsplashes drops the hoop to the ground like a rock!!!

Mon, July 20, 2009 - 2:37 PMThat's a good idea! What helped me most with my counter current was designating an awesome song that I would only hoop to using my counter current. No cheating allowed ;] Often I would find by the end of the song I had harnessed a completely different portion of my flow due to the awkwardness...which would then make me continue onward...
